openfe-benchmarks

Benchmark datasets and archived computational results for OpenFE benchmarking.

Quick links

How to install

Install in a Python 3.11+ environment:

git clone https://github.com/OpenFreeEnergy/openfe-benchmarks.git
cd openfe-benchmarks
pip install -e .

If you use the local OpenFE conda setup, run commands with:

micromamba run -n openfe <command>

How to access benchmark results

Use the results API to load one submission by ID, or filter many submissions.

from openfe_benchmarks.results import get_benchmark_results, filter_results

result = get_benchmark_results("2026-03-18-openmm-840-qa-testing") # from submission id
print(result.title)
print(result.raw_results.keys())  # dg / ddg

rbfe_submissions = filter_results(calculation_type="rbfe", tags="jacs_set")
print(len(rbfe_submissions))

Submission layout is stored in:

  • openfe_benchmarks/results/<submission_id>/submission.yaml
  • openfe_benchmarks/results/<submission_id>/computational_results.json.bz2

How to add a benchmark result

Goal: add one new submission directory under openfe_benchmarks/results/.

Use this 3-step flow:

  1. Gather archive(s) from Alchemiscale or local output.
  2. Build computational results.
  3. Build submission metadata.

Repository examples that orchestrate the full metadata workflow:

  • openfe_benchmarks/scripts/_no_test_example_rbfe_asfe_submission.py
  • openfe_benchmarks/scripts/_no_test_example_mutlinetwork_rbfe_submission.py

Core scripts:

  • openfe_benchmarks/scripts/generate_results_archives.py
  • openfe_benchmarks/scripts/prepare_metadata_submission.py

Minimal example commands:

# 1) Create computational_results.json.bz2 from one archive
python openfe_benchmarks/scripts/generate_results_archives.py \
  --archive path/to/AlchemicalNetwork-<hash>.json.bz2 \
  --output-dir openfe_benchmarks/results/<submission_id> \
  --system-group jacs_set \
  --system-name tyk2

# 2) Create submission.yaml and zenodo_description.md
python openfe_benchmarks/scripts/prepare_metadata_submission.py \
  path/to/AlchemicalNetwork-<hash>.json.bz2 \
  --output-dir openfe_benchmarks/results/<submission_id> \
  --submission-id <submission_id> \
  --submission-date YYYY-MM-DD \
  --author "Your Name" \
  --results-file computational_results.json.bz2

How to add a dataset

Goal: add a new benchmark system under openfe_benchmarks/data/benchmark_systems/.

  1. Create the dataset folder at: openfe_benchmarks/data/benchmark_systems/<system_group>/<system_name>/
  2. Add required inputs:
    • PREPARATION_DETAILS.md
    • ligands.sdf
    • ligands_<charge_type>.sdf
  3. Add optional files as needed:
    • protein.pdb
    • cofactors.sdf
    • cofactors_<charge_type>.sdf
    • network JSON files
    • experimental data JSON (for bfe/sfe benchmarks)
  4. Update benchmark index tags in: openfe_benchmarks/data/benchmark_system_indexing.yml
  5. Validate data access with notebooks and API examples.
